** The Subaru repair market in Independence, WI, and its immediate surrounding area is characterized by limited specialized options within the city limits, necessitating travel to neighboring towns for expert care. The competition for true Subaru expertise is low locally but moderate within a 30-mile radius. The closest new car dealership, which would be the primary source for factory-trained technicians and OEM parts, is in a larger city like Eau Claire. * **Average Quality:** General repair shops in Independence can handle basic maintenance (oil changes, tire rotations) on a Subaru. However, for the complex, brand-specific issues like head gaskets, CVTs, and EyeSight, the quality of service and technical knowledge increases significantly at the recommended regional specialists. * **Competition Level:** Low within Independence; Moderate regionally. The presence of a few highly reputable shops like M & M Service creates a competitive environment for quality and customer service in the broader western Wisconsin region. * **Typical Pricing:** Pricing is generally more competitive than dealership rates. For major repairs like head gasket replacement, owners can expect quotes in the $2,500-$3,500 range from independent specialists, which is typically 20-30% less than a dealership. Standard maintenance and AWD service are priced competitively with the market average.
